#9

GNU ddrescue

vertical specialist

Command-line data recovery utility that copies readable sectors from failing drives.

6.9/10
Overall
Features7.1/10
Ease of Use6.8/10
Value6.8/10
Standout feature

Built-in logfile that tracks rescued and remaining areas for reliable pause and resume during bad-sector recovery.

GNU ddrescue copies data from a failing drive by steering reads around bad areas and retrying in controlled passes. It generates a log file that preserves what was successfully copied and what remains unknown, so interrupted imaging can resume without starting over.

The workflow produces an image file or a block-level clone target using sector-by-sector copy behavior tuned for damaged hardware. Its distinct capability is bad-sector handling that focuses on maximizing recovered data while minimizing further damage to the source.

When should GNU ddrescue be chosen over typical clone tools for failing HDDs?
GNU ddrescue is built for failing drives by steering reads around bad areas and retrying in controlled passes. Its logfile preserves rescued and remaining areas so interrupted recovery can resume without restarting the entire image.
